Italian Dressing Mix

🌿 Italian Dressing Simple Dry Mix Seasoning offers a quick and versatile way to add fresh herb flavors to salads and marinades.
πŸ… This homemade mix is easy to prepare and provides a healthier, customizable alternative to store-bought dressings.

  • Total Time: 5 minutes
  • Yield: About 1/3 cup seasoning mix 1x

Ingredients

Scale

1 1/2 teaspoons dried basil Adds a sweet, aromatic note that forms the herbal base, enhancing the overall Italian essence.

1 tablespoon dried parsley flakes Provides a fresh, earthy flavor that brightens up the mix and aids in digestion.

2 tablespoons ground oregano or 2 tablespoons dried oregano Delivers a robust, savory taste that’s central to Italian seasoning; use ground for a finer texture or dried for a more traditional approach.

1 tablespoon garlic powder Infuses a pungent, savory depth that supports immune health.

1 tablespoon onion powder Contributes a mild, sweet undertone that rounds out the flavors and adds convenience without chopping.

2 tablespoons salt or 2 tablespoons salt substitute Balances the mix; opting for a substitute helps reduce sodium for better heart health, making it ideal for low-salt diets.

1 teaspoon ground black pepper Brings a slight heat and sharpness that enhances other spices, adding a peppery kick.

1 teaspoon ground basil or 1 teaspoon dried basil Reinforces the basil flavor for extra herbaceousness, allowing for customization based on what you have on hand.

1/4 teaspoon ground thyme or 1/4 teaspoon dried thyme Offers a subtle, minty earthiness that complements the mix without overwhelming it.

1/2 teaspoon dried tarragon or 1/2 teaspoon dried tarragon Imparts a light, licorice-like note that adds complexity and pairs well with vinegar in dressings.

Instructions

1-First Step: Gather and Measure Ingredients Start by pulling out all the ingredients from your pantry to avoid any last-minute rushes. Measure each one precisely: 1 1/2 teaspoons dried basil, 1 tablespoon dried parsley flakes, and so on, as listed earlier. This step sets the foundation for a well-balanced mix, and you can adjust for dietary needs like using a salt substitute right here.

2-Second Step: Combine the Herbs and Spices Pour all the measured ingredients into a mixing bowl: add the 2 tablespoons of oregano, 1 tablespoon garlic powder, and the rest. Use a spoon or whisk to blend them thoroughly, ensuring even distribution for that consistent Italian flavor. If you’re making a larger batch, double the quantities to have more on hand for future use.

3-Third Step: Mix Thoroughly Stir the mixture for about 1-2 minutes until everything is uniform; this helps the flavors meld together. You might notice the aromas intensifying, which is a sign you’re on the right track. For a smoother result, you can use a food processor, but a manual mix works fine for keeping things simple.

4-Fourth Step: Store the Mix Transfer the blended mix into an air-tight container to keep it fresh; label it with the date for easy tracking. This preparation takes just 5 minutes total, making it ideal for busy parents or students. Store in a cool, dark place, and your mix will be ready whenever you need it.

5-Final Step: Prepare the Dressing To turn this dry mix into dressing, combine 2 tablespoons of it with 1/4 cup vinegar, 2 tablespoons water, and 1/2 to 2/3 cup olive oil in a jar. Shake well and let it sit for a few minutes to enhance the flavor; adjust the oil for your preferred consistency. Notes

🌱 Use salt substitute or reduce salt to make a lower-sodium mix.
🍝 Try the mix as seasoning for pasta sauces, chicken, or roasted vegetables.
❄️ Chill the prepared dressing to enhance flavor and texture before serving.
